We all know that the tremendous variety of eateries and “drinkeries” in Delaware County is amazing, and getting more varied each year.

This is a brand-new offering, however. The county, and in particular the city of Powell, is about ready to welcome Buzzed Bull Creamery, well-known for its offering of gourmet alcohol-infused ice cream and milkshakes, each created using liquid nitrogen.

Or, as they describe it, “Buzzed Bull Creamery is a premium, made-to-order, alcohol and non-alcoholic frozen dessert and coffee company. We are dedicated to providing an exclusive product in a comfortable atmosphere for guests who seek a pleasurable yet unique experience outside of bars and restaurants. We offer a fun and friendly place [where] the community can sit down to enjoy a one-of-a-kind experience.”

The chain currently has opened or has plans to open locations in twelve states. The two current Ohio locations are in Cincinnati and in Maineville (in Warren County).

The site is currently under construction at 50 South Liberty Street in Powell.
